Output ddfe51cfed30329a38dcfd47874ddbb3d9374e63498d112ddd6f711fc1e6eccf:2

value
12613217
script pubkey
OP_0 OP_PUSHBYTES_20 507f6e731d93fe6bd9426289a10273a9922e97aa
address
bc1q2plkuucaj0lxhk2zv2y6zqnn4xfza9a2cy7y7c
transaction
ddfe51cfed30329a38dcfd47874ddbb3d9374e63498d112ddd6f711fc1e6eccf
confirmations
195410
spent
true